Vinland Saga Deluxe 1 is a premium hardcover manga by Yukimura Makoto, published by Kodansha Comics in English. The first thing that strikes me about Vinland is that it's a Japanese take on Viking myth, culture, and story telling, so it's an interesting perspective into two cultures for the price of one. But more importantly, it's great story telling, with compelling and interesting characters, and very good art. It has the fast pacing of manga yet retains the epic grandeur and spectacle of Norse mythology. And along the way, there's interesting explorations of psychological and philosophical ideas (about family, honor, responsibility, ethics, etc.) without getting bogged down or preachy. And it's really well researched as historical fiction, with detailed care. The volume itself is really well put together, with a handsome cover. Looking forward to reading more!
